From the BBC

No player created more chances on MD1 of this season’s Premier League than Burnley’s Josh Cullen (5), his most ever in a league match for the club. It was the most by a Republic of Irishman in a Premier League game since Conor Hourihane created seven chances for Aston Villa vs Sheffield United in June 2020.
